Searched refs:bpt_stream (Results 1 – 2 of 2) sorted by relevance
| /linux/sound/soc/sof/intel/ |
| H A D | hda-sdw-bpt.c | 98 struct hdac_ext_stream *bpt_stream; in hda_sdw_bpt_dma_prepare() local 110 bpt_stream = hda_cl_prepare(dev, format, bpt_num_bytes, dmab_bdl, false, direction, false); in hda_sdw_bpt_dma_prepare() 111 if (IS_ERR(bpt_stream)) { in hda_sdw_bpt_dma_prepare() 114 return PTR_ERR(bpt_stream); in hda_sdw_bpt_dma_prepare() 116 *sdw_bpt_stream = bpt_stream; in hda_sdw_bpt_dma_prepare() 123 hstream = &bpt_stream->hstream; in hda_sdw_bpt_dma_prepare() 128 snd_hdac_ext_stream_reset(bpt_stream); in hda_sdw_bpt_dma_prepare() 130 snd_hdac_ext_stream_setup(bpt_stream, format); in hda_sdw_bpt_dma_prepare() 133 if (hdac_stream(bpt_stream)->direction == SNDRV_PCM_STREAM_PLAYBACK) { in hda_sdw_bpt_dma_prepare() 138 stream_tag = hdac_stream(bpt_stream)->stream_tag; in hda_sdw_bpt_dma_prepare()
|
| /linux/drivers/soundwire/ |
| H A D | intel_ace2x.c | 89 cdns->bus.bpt_stream = stream; in intel_ace2x_bpt_open_stream() 149 ret = sdw_prepare_stream(cdns->bus.bpt_stream); in intel_ace2x_bpt_open_stream() 266 sdw_deprepare_stream(cdns->bus.bpt_stream); in intel_ace2x_bpt_open_stream() 269 ret1 = sdw_stream_remove_master(&cdns->bus, cdns->bus.bpt_stream); in intel_ace2x_bpt_open_stream() 275 ret1 = sdw_stream_remove_slave(slave, cdns->bus.bpt_stream); in intel_ace2x_bpt_open_stream() 281 sdw_release_stream(cdns->bus.bpt_stream); in intel_ace2x_bpt_open_stream() 282 cdns->bus.bpt_stream = NULL; in intel_ace2x_bpt_open_stream() 300 ret = sdw_deprepare_stream(cdns->bus.bpt_stream); in intel_ace2x_bpt_close_stream() 305 ret = sdw_stream_remove_master(&cdns->bus, cdns->bus.bpt_stream); in intel_ace2x_bpt_close_stream() 310 ret = sdw_stream_remove_slave(slave, cdns->bus.bpt_stream); in intel_ace2x_bpt_close_stream() [all …]
|